On today’s episode I spoke with Allison Horner, an artist, illustrator, graphic designer, and now Visual Communications Department Chair at Ivy Tech Community College in Columbus, Indiana. We discuss her love of drawing animals from a young age, how being a design professor fuels her creativity, and how beautiful camels are…especially when adorned with beads and ribbons and so forth.
